<p>A core support structure for fuel assemblies in the core of a reactor, fixed to the lower end of a core sleeve enclosing the core and suspended in the reactor vessel, consists of a simple plate provided with a series of channels for the passage of the cooling fluid, extending vertically through it at each fuel assembly support location. Each of the channels has a throttling orifice at its inlet and a zone of greater diameter downstream of this orifice, such that the cooling fluid penetrating the channels experiences a pressure drop and the flow of the fluid leaving the channels is laminar so as to ensure a uniform flow distribution of the cooling fluid in the interior of the fuel assemblies constituting the reactor core. Simplifies the core support construction very considerably so that the number of assembly operations and the cost is substantially reduced.</p> |
